首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在R中按天在UTC中按时间戳分组

在R中按天在UTC中按时间戳分组的方法如下:

  1. 首先,确保你已经安装了R语言的相关包,如dplyr和lubridate。如果没有安装,可以使用以下命令进行安装:
代码语言:txt
复制
install.packages("dplyr")
install.packages("lubridate")
  1. 导入所需的包:
代码语言:txt
复制
library(dplyr)
library(lubridate)
  1. 创建一个包含时间戳的数据框,假设时间戳存储在名为"timestamp"的列中:
代码语言:txt
复制
data <- data.frame(timestamp = c(1627833600, 1627920000, 1628006400, 1628092800, 1628179200))
  1. 将时间戳转换为日期时间格式,并将其转换为UTC时区:
代码语言:txt
复制
data$timestamp <- as.POSIXct(data$timestamp, origin = "1970-01-01", tz = "UTC")
  1. 使用lubridate包中的函数将日期时间分组为天:
代码语言:txt
复制
data <- data %>%
  mutate(date = as_date(timestamp)) %>%
  group_by(date)

现在,你已经成功按天在UTC中按时间戳分组了。你可以根据需要对每个组进行进一步的分析或操作。

请注意,以上答案中没有提及任何特定的云计算品牌商,如腾讯云。如果需要了解腾讯云的相关产品和介绍链接,请参考腾讯云官方网站或与腾讯云的客服联系。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Linux下date命令常用方法小计

-d,--date=字符串        显示指定字符串所描述的时间,而非当前时间 -f,--file=日期文件        类似--date,从日期文件行读入时间描述 -r, --reference...当前locale 下的 12 小时时钟时间 (:11:11:04 下午) %R    24 小时时间的时和分,等价于 %H:%M %s    自UTC 时间 1970-01-01 00:00:00 以来所经过的秒数...%V    ISO-8601 格式规范下的一年第几周,以周一为每星期第一(01-53) %w    一星期中的第几日(0-6),0 代表周一 %W    一年的第几周,以周一为每星期第一(00-...使用 date +%s%N 可以获得一个纳秒级的unix时间(当前时间),然后根据需要截取一部分即可得到毫秒级的精度,例如 echo [(date +%s%N)/1000000] 即为毫秒级时间 如果是指定某个时间字符串对应的时间...系统启动时,Linux操作系统将时间从CMOS读到系统时间变量,以后修改时间通过修改系统时间实现。为了保持系统时间与CMOS时间的一致性,Linux每隔一段时间会将系统时间写入CMOS。

10K30
  • c++ 时间类型详解(time_t和tm)

    Unix时间不仅被使用在Unix 系统、类Unix系统,也许多其他操作系统中被广告采用。 目前相当一部分操作系统使用32位二进制数字表示时间。...GPS 系统中有两种时间区分,一为UTC,另一为LT(地方时)两者的区别为时区不同,UTC就是0时区的时间,地方时为本地时间北京为早上八点(东八区),UTC时间就为零点,时间比北京时晚八小时,以此计算即可...而在我们平时工作当中看到的计算机日志里面写的时间大多数是用UTC时间来计算的,那么我们该怎么将UTC时间转化为本地时间便于查看日志,那么作程序开发时又该怎么将本地时间转化为UTC时间呢?...大家都知道,计算机中看到的utc时间都是从(1970年01月01日 0:00:00)开始计算秒数的。所看到的UTC时间那就是从1970年这个时间点起到具体时间共有多少秒。...12小时的时间 %R 显示小时和分钟:hh:mm %S 十进制的秒数 %t 水平制表符 %T 显示时分秒:hh:mm:ss %u 每周的第几天,星期一为第一 (值从0到6,星期一为0) %

    3.6K30

    OpenTSDB翻译-降采样

    此时,OpenTSDB总是降采样执行后再执行分组聚合。 注意:   对于早期版本的OpenTSDB,新数据点的实际时间将是时间间隔范围每个数据点的时间的平均值。...4至5 UTC之间的所有数据点将在4 AM桶收尾。如果以1小时的间隔查询一的数据降采样,则将会收到24个数据点(假设所有24小时都有数据)。   ...但是,如果尝试以奇数间隔(36分钟)降采样,则由于模数计算的性质,时间可能看起来有点奇怪。...给定36分钟的时间间隔以及我们上面的示例,时间间隔为2160000毫秒,结果为时间1388549520或04:12:00 UTC。所有04:12与04:48之间的数据点将收尾一个桶。...每个存储桶都标有存储桶开始的时间(包含,闭区间),并包括所有的值,直到下一个存储桶开始为止。 填充策略   降采样通常用于对齐(调整)时间,以避免执行分组时进行插值。

    1.7K20

    time模块

    Python,用三种方式来表示时间,分别是时间、格式化时间字符串和结构化时间 获取时间: time.time() ====>1506388236.216345 获取格式化时间字符串(str...d 一个月中的第几天(01 - 31) %f 微秒(范围0.999999) %H 一的第几个小时(24小时制,00 - 23) %I 第几个小时(12小时制,0 - 11) %j 一年的第几天(001...%x 本地相应日期字符串(15/08/01) %X 本地相应时间字符串(08:08:10) %y 去掉世纪的年份(00 - 99)两个数字表示的年份 %Y 完整的年份(4个数字表示年份) %z 与UTC...从                      到                          方法 时间              UTC结构化时间                       ...gmtime() 时间                本地结构化时间                         localtime() UTC结构化时间            时间

    64720

    python学习内建模块

    介绍python的几个內建模块 1 python的时间模块datetime 取现在时间 将指定日期转化为时间时间转化为日期 根据时间转化为本地时间utc时间 将字符串转化为时间时间转化为字符串...时间加减 设置时区 获取utc时区和时间,并且转化为别的时区的时间 2命名tuple 3顺序字典 4计数器 5 itertools 从一开始生成自然数 在生成的可迭代序列规则筛选 将两个字符串生成一个序列...迭代器把连续的字母放在一起分组 6 contextmanager open 返回的对象才可用with,或者实现enter和exit可以使该类对象支持with用法 简单介绍下原理 通过python...closing 实现原理 同样可以用contextmanager实现打印指定标签的上下文对象 上述代码执行结果为: 7 urllib库 这是个非常重要的库,做爬虫会用到 采用urllib get网页信息 request...添加信息头模拟浏览器发送请求 采用post方式获取信息, request.urlopen(),参数可以携带data发送给网址 采用代理方式获取网页信息

    82580

    c++ 时间类型详解(time_t和tm)

    Unix时间不仅被使用在Unix 系统、类Unix系统,也许多其他操作系统中被广告采用。  目前相当一部分操作系统使用32位二进制数字表示时间。...GPS 系统中有两种时间区分,一为UTC,另一为LT(地方时)两者的区别为时区不同,UTC就是0时区的时间,地方时为本地时间北京为早上八点(东八区),UTC时间就为零点,时间比北京时晚八小时,以此计算即可...而在我们平时工作当中看到的计算机日志里面写的时间大多数是用UTC时间来计算的,那么我们该怎么将UTC时间转化为本地时间便于查看日志,那么作程序开发时又该怎么将本地时间转化为UTC时间呢?   ...大家都知道,计算机中看到的utc时间都是从(1970年01月01日 0:00:00)开始计算秒数的。所看到的UTC时间那就是从1970年这个时间点起到具体时间共有多少秒。...12小时的时间 %R 显示小时和分钟:hh:mm %S 十进制的秒数 %t 水平制表符 %T 显示时分秒:hh:mm:ss %u 每周的第几天,星期一为第一 (值从0到6,星期一为0) %U 第年的第几周

    3.1K00

    python模块: time & datetime

    Python,通常有这几种方式来表示时间:1)时间 2)格式化的时间字符串 3)元组(struct_time)共九个元素。...UTC(Coordinated Universal Time,世界协调时)亦即格林威治天文时间,世界标准时间中国为UTC+8。DST(Daylight Saving Time)即夏令时。...时间(timestamp)的方式:通常来说,时间表示的是从1970年1月1日00:00:00开始秒计算的偏移量。我们运行“type(time.time())”,返回的是float类型。..._2_stamp) #将时间转为字符串格式 # print(time.gmtime(time.time()-86640)) #将utc时间转换成struct_time格式 # print(time.strftime...%d 一个月中的第几天(01 - 31) %H 一的第几个小时(24小时制,00 - 23) %I 第几个小时(12小时制,01 - 12) %j

    1K40

    Python全栈开发-常用模块学习

    5)模块的分类:   a、标准库,或内置模块   b、开源模块,或第三方模块   c、自定义模块 2、time & datetime模块 Python,通常有这几种方式来表示时间:1)时间 2)格式化的时间字符串...UTC(Coordinated Universal Time,世界协调时)亦即格林威治天文时间,世界标准时间中国为UTC+8。DST(Daylight Saving Time)即夏令时。...时间(timestamp)的方式:通常来说,时间表示的是从1970年1月1日00:00:00开始秒计算的偏移量。我们运行“type(time.time())”,返回的是float类型。...# print(time.gmtime(time.time()-86640)) #将utc时间转换成struct_time格式 # print(time.strftime("%Y-%m-%d %H:...Python里的原生字符串很好地解决了这个问题,这个例子的正则表达式可以使用r"\"表示。同样,匹配一个数字的"\d"可以写成r"\d"。

    85530

    Linux date命令知识点总结

    -d,–date=字符串 显示指定字符串所描述的时间,而非当前时间 -f,–file=日期文件 类似–date,从日期文件行读入时间描述 -r, –reference=文件 显示文件指定文件的最后修改时间...当前locale 下的 12 小时时钟时间 (:11:11:04 下午) %R 24 小时时间的时和分,等价于 %H:%M %s 自UTC 时间 1970-01-01 00:00:00 以来所经过的秒数...%S 秒(00-60) %t 输出制表符 Tab %T 时间,等于%H:%M:%S %u 星期,1 代表星期一 %U 一年的第几周,以周日为每星期第一(00-53) %V ISO-8601...格式规范下的一年第几周,以周一为每星期第一(01-53) %w 一星期中的第几日(0-6),0 代表周一 %W 一年的第几周,以周一为每星期第一(00-53) %x 当前locale 下的日期描述...作为一个可选的修饰声明,它可以是E,可能的情况下使用本地环境关联的 表示方式;或者是O,可能的情况下使用本地环境关联的数字符号。

    3.2K31

    python模块part3

    一:内建模块 time和datetime(http://www.jb51.net/article/49326.htm) Python,通常有这几种方式来表示时间:1)时间 2)格式化的时间字符串...UTC(Coordinated Universal Time,世界协调时)亦即格林威治天文时间,世界标准时间中国为UTC+8。DST(Daylight Saving Time)即夏令时。...时间(timestamp)的方式:通常来说,时间表示的是从1970年1月1日00:00:00开始秒计算的偏移量。我们运行“type(time.time())”,返回的是float类型。...# print(time.gmtime(time.time()-86640)) #将utc时间转换成struct_time格式 # print(time.strftime("%Y-%m-%d %H:...:random.randrange(10, 100, 2), # 结果相当于从[10, 12, 14, 16, ... 96, 98]序列获取一个随机数。

    70010

    python time与datetime模块

    python,与时间处理相关的模块有:time、datetime以及calendar。...学会计算时间,对程序的调优非常重要,可以程序狂打时间,来具体判断程序哪一块耗时最多,从而找到程序调优的重心处。...time模块: Python,通常有这几种方式来表示时间:1)时间 2)格式化的时间字符串 3)元组(struct_time)共九个元素。...UTC(Coordinated Universal Time,世界协调时)亦即格林威治天文时间,世界标准时间中国为UTC+8。DST(Daylight Saving Time)即夏令时。...时间(timestamp)的方式:通常来说,时间表示的是从1970年1月1日00:00:00开始秒计算的偏移量。我们运行“type(time.time())”,返回的是float类型。

    62310

    五十四.恶意软件分析 (6)PE文件解析及利用Python获取样本时间详解

    接着我们看左下角部分的内存数据,该区域下“Ctrl+G”在数据窗口中跟随,输入基地址400000。 此时可以看到加载到内存的数据,可以看到该数据与010Editor打开的PE文件数据一致的。...参考文章:白象的舞步——来自南亚次大陆的网络攻击 安2014年4月相关文章披露的针对中国两所大学被攻击的事件,涉及以下六个样本。...安通过对样本集的时间、时区分析进行分析,发现其来自南亚。...样本时间是一个十六进制的数据,存储PE文件头里,该值一般由编译器开发者创建可执行文件时自动生成,时间单位细化到秒,通常可以认为该值为样本生成时间(GMT时间)。...时间的分析需要收集所有可用的可执行文件时间,并剔除过早的和明显人为修改的时间,再将其根据特定标准分组统计,每周的或小时,并以图形的形式体现,下图是通过小时分组统计结果: 从上图的统计结果来看,如果假设攻击者的工作时间是早上八九点至下午五六点的话

    1.1K10

    【Linux】Linux基本指令(3)

    date +%s  可以显示当前的时间时间是从1970年1月1日(UTC/GMT的午夜)开始所经过的秒数,不考虑闰秒 。...但是这一长串数字我们也看不懂,我们可以以  date -d@时间 的命令,把时间表示的时间打印出来,当然也可以指定格式: 二.cal 指令 这个指令很简单,cal 也就是 calender 的缩写...显示当月日历 cal  6  2004 :显示某年某月的日历(注意月在年前) 下面是一些常用选项: -3 显示系统前一个月,当前月,下一个月的月历; -j  显示在当年中的第几天(一年日期算...,从1月1号算起,默认显示当前月一年      数); -y  显示当前年份的日历; 三.find 指令  (重要) find 的选项有非常多,所以这里只介绍一种: find  路径 ...-name   :指定路径下寻找指定的内容; 例:在当前路径下查找.txt 的文件 find 与 which 与 whereis 1.find:可以指定的路径下进行文件的搜索(真的磁盘文件搜索

    14711

    Linux命令(50)——date命令

    类Unix系统,日期被存储为一个整数,其大小为协调世界时(UTC)1970年1月1日0时0分0秒起流逝的秒数,即Unix时间。 2.命令格式 date [OPTION]......,而不是当前时间; -f, --file=DATEFILE:显示DATEFILE文件的每行时间; -I[TIMESPEC], --iso-8601[=TIMESPEC]:以ISO 8601规范格式按照指定精度...TIMESPEC默认取值为"date",亦可取值'hours', 'minutes', 'seconds', 或 'ns'; -r, --reference=FILE:显示文件的最后修改时间 -R, -...(UTC,Coordinated Universal Time)时间格式 --help:显示date命令的帮助信息 --version:显示date命令的版本信息 4.常用示例 (1)获取Unix时间...date +%s 1544067345 (2)将Unix时间转换为可读时间

    3.4K40

    刚填了一个奇怪的坑

    经过调试发现是前后端同一时间获取到的时间是不一样的,足足相差了有 16 秒,服务器获取的时间比客户端慢了 16s,这导致同一时刻二者并不能达到阈值条件,导致接口一直不能获取正常数据。...时间 NTP 服务器的等级传播。按照离外部 UTC 源的远近把所有服务器归入不同的 Stratum(层)。 懂了吧,NTP 服务器就是提供时间信息的,我们通过 NTP 服务器可以获取当前时间。...NTP 获得 UTC时间来源可以是原子钟、天文台、卫星,也可以从 Internet 上获取。这样就有了准确而可靠的时间源。时间 NTP 服务器的等级传播。...按照离外部 UTC 源的远近将所有服务器归入不同的 Stratum(层)。...Stratum-1 顶层,有外部 UTC 接入,而 Stratum-2 则从 Stratum-1 获取时间,Stratum-3 从 Stratum-2 获取时间,以此类推,但 Stratum 层的总数限制

    1.2K20

    PromQL之函数

    count 对分组时间序列数目进行求和 quantile 示例: 返回在线微服务的数量 count(up == 1) count_values 表示时间序列每一个样本值出现的次数 示例: 计算...,星期几,结果范围0-6 语法:day_of_week(v=vector(time()) instant-vector) day_of_month 返回当前UTC时间的,,结果范围1-31 语法:day_of_month...(v=vector(time()) instant-vector) days_in_month 返回当前UTC时间,给定时间一个月中的总天数,返回值28-31 语法:days_in_month(v=vector...(time()) instant-vector) timestamp 返回给定向量每个样本的时间UTC时间 语法:timestamp(v instant-vector) absent 如果传递给absent...) sort_desc 对向量元素值降序 rate 计算区间向量v时间窗口内的平均增长速率 语法:rate(v range-vector) 注意:与聚合函数(比如sum)一起使用时,必须先执行rate

    3.2K10
    领券